We found a total of 5 post offices linked with the postal code 583124. This PIN Code is associated with Bellary district of Karnataka in India. The first digit of ZIP Code 583124 i.e. 5 represents the region Karnataka, the second digit 8 denotes the sub-region North Karnataka and the third digit 3 indicates the sorting-district Bellary.
